The cheapest way to get from Canela to Torres is to drive which costs R$ 85 - R$ 130 and takes 2h 34m.
The fastest way to get from Canela to Torres is to drive which takes 2h 34m and costs R$ 85 - R$ 130.
No, there is no direct bus from Canela to Torres. However, there are services departing from Rodoviária de Canela and arriving at Estação Rodoviária de Torres via Rodoviária de São Francisco de Paula and Terminal Rodoviário de Tainhas.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 5h 6m.
The distance between Canela and Torres is 178 km. The road distance is 172.1 km.
The best way to get from Canela to Torres without a car is to bus which takes 5h 6m and costs R$ 100 - R$ 150.
It takes approximately 5h 6m to get from Canela to Torres, including transfers.
Canela to Torres bus services, operated by Citral, depart from Rodoviária de Canela station.
Canela to Torres bus services, operated by Citral, arrive at Rodoviária de São Francisco de Paula station.
Yes, the driving distance between Canela to Torres is 172 km. It takes approximately 2h 34m to drive from Canela to Torres.
